ac wiring question
I have a 89 4x4 22re 5spd that has a good working a/c unit,I am thinking about transfering it to my 89 2wd 22r 5spd .The mechanical part should be straight forward ,the part that is concerning me is the wiring . The 2wd is a base model which did not have the plug for the clock, so there is a good chance the wiring may not be there for the a/c. So far my internet searches have not answered my questions.
Will the a/c amplifier work with the 22r setup, also what type of idle up solenoid does the 22r use ? Will the wire to the ignitor work the same with the 22r ? It is hard to find 89 body style in my area for parts ,so it might come down to making the harness or pulling it out of the 4x4.

I hate to say this the wiring is the easy part
Your going to need to find or cobble together a idle up solenoid for the carb unlike the FI engine you can`t just give it more air.
Been so long I don`t know if I ever saw one.
I think the hardest part is putting in the EVAP Coil are you going with a new coil ??
You need the whole box from the truck with ac.
